NPR (National Public Radio) is an internationally acclaimed producer and distributor of noncommercial news, talk, and entertainment programming. A privately supported, not-for-profit membership organization, NPR serves a growing audience of 27.5 million Americans each week in partnership with more than 860 independently operated, noncommercial public radio stations.

Brian Ibbott is a podcaster who lives in Arvada, Colorado.[1] He is most notably known for his podcast Coverville, which began in September 2004. Coverville is one of the longest running podcasts in the iTunes store and also is in the top rankings for overall episode numbers. He also podcasts for the Denver Post as well as co-hosting the casual gaming podcast "Tired Thumbs" with Charlie George and Sara Phillips. He also co-hosts a movie discussion podcast, "Film Sack", with Scott Johnson, Randy Jordan, and Brian Dunaway.[2][3]

KEXP-FM (90.3 FM) is a public radio station based in Seattle, Washington, that specializes in alternative and indie rock programmed by its disc jockeys. Its broadcasting license is owned by the University of Washington, which operates the station in a partnership with Paul Allen's Experience Music Project. The station was formerly operated under the call letters KCMU.

Masashi Osaku is a DJ specializing in Electro/Progressive/Tech/Acid House and is a master of the decks delivering fabulous mixes with the highest level of quality and class. He is constantly learning, improving and searching the world for the newest, hippest tunes to bring to his mixes. He has dedicated himself to pushing, experimenting, and developing the House scene in Japan hoping to give the Japanese audience, the ever popular UK/IBIZA experiences.
In 2008, Masashi started to provide his own podcast on iTunes Store. It contains full of newest and finest House Music, people in the world began to know his name soon. And he got many internationnal GIGs after starting podcast. He has performed at just in the last few years seems endless: asides from countless events in Japan, has also enjoyed an invitation tour of Thailand in July 2008, and playing at Zurich, Switzerland in 2009, WMC Maimi in March 2009, Pacha London, UK in October 2009 with TRAFIK (Global Underground), and more recently, December 2009 in South Africa Tour. In January 2010, He performed in Ulaanbaatar, Mongolia and WMC Miami in March 2010. His journey still goes on.
